101238(g) · Buildings and Grounds (g) Disinfectants, cleaning solutions, poisons and other items that could pose a danger if readily available to children shall be stored where inaccessible to children.
Deficient Practice Statement Based on observation,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above. LPA observed Lysol Disinfectant Spray and Clorox Disinfectant Wipes on the kitchen counters, in the restroom, and in both classrooms on accessible counters. LPA also observed ZEP cleaning solution and a wash rag hanging from the sink located in the dining room which poses an immediate health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care. POC Due Date: 02/27/2025

101239.1(c)(2) · Napping Equipment (c) Each cot or mat shall be equipped with a sheet to cover the cot or mat and, depending on the weather, a sheet and/or blanket to cover the child. (2) Bedding shall be individually stored so that each child's bedding is identifiable and no child's used bedding comes into contact with other bedding.
Deficient Practice Statement Based on observation,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above. During today's inspection, LPA observed that the blankets for all of the children were wrapped up together and stored on top of the napping cots. The children were also observed sleeping on the napping cots without sheets which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care. POC Due Date: 03/27/2025

101238(a) · Buildings and Grounds (a) The child care center shall be clean, safe, sanitary and in good repair at all times to ensure the safety and well-being of children, employees and visitors.
Deficient Practice Statement Based on observation,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above. LPA observed several toys scattered on the floor near two trashcans in the dining room. There were supplies stacked in totes with missing lids leaning against a storage rack. The restroom floors were sticky and debris under the changing table pad. A play kitchen contained an unknown substance in the sink and a soiled rag laying on top. LPA observed other play houses that were covered in dust and contained bird droppings/ feces which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care. POC Due Date: 03/27/2025
